Ah. Listen to what the music magazine Playlist says about "The Black Parade." "It refers to the symphonic punk of Green Day, Queen, and Pink Floyd." In one sentence, we can deduce that: 1) for Playlist, there is a genre called symphonic punk 2) for Playlist, Green Day, Queen (!!!) and Pink Floyd (!!!!!) embody this hypothetical symphonic punk 3) for Playlist, My Chemical Romance evokes the memory of Queen and Pink Floyd 4) for Playlist, My Chemical Romance creates this hypothetical symphonic punk (and not emocore). LONG LIVE EXPERTISE!
